Crafting a Compelling Landing Page: 5 Essential Elements

In the digital age, a well-designed landing page is the gateway for businesses to connect with their target audience and convey their brand identity, products, and services effectively. A meticulously crafted landing page not only serves as a showcase but also plays a pivotal role in driving sales, generating leads, and boosting website traffic. To ensure your landing page stands out, there are key elements you should never overlook:

1. High-Quality Media: An impactful landing page seamlessly integrates various media elements such as text, images, and videos. A judicious mix of these elements enhances the visual appeal of your page, making it engaging for visitors. Opt for eye-catching images and videos that resonate with your products or services. Ensure these visuals are high-resolution and align with the interests of your target demographic. Consider incorporating illustrations and graphics to elevate the overall aesthetic. Visual content, when optimized for visual search and SEO, becomes a powerful tool for attracting and retaining visitors.

2. Value Proposition: Your landing page should articulate a clear and compelling value proposition. This concise statement communicates why potential customers should choose your products or services. Distinguish your brand from competitors by highlighting your unique selling proposition. Conduct a thorough analysis of competitors to identify your competitive edge. A well-defined value proposition not only sets customer expectations but also positions your brand effectively in the market.

3. Features and Benefits: Provide detailed information about the features and benefits of your products or services beyond the headline. Clearly articulate the specific qualities (features) and positive impacts (benefits) to convince your audience. Avoid vagueness and consider incorporating product demonstrations or videos showcasing key attributes. Offering specific details helps build trust with customers who value precision.

4. Proofs or Testimonials: In an era where skepticism prevails, incorporating social proof is essential. Displaying customer testimonials and reviews on your landing page builds credibility and addresses the doubts of new visitors. Consider creating a dedicated section for real customer feedback, or even provide a platform for customers to interact with your staff. Highlight any industry awards or affiliations with reputable organizations to further substantiate your brand’s reliability.

5. Call to Action (CTA): The Call-to-Action (CTA) is the linchpin of conversion on your landing page. Strategically place CTAs not only on the shopping page but throughout your site. These buttons serve as the gateway for visitors to transition into customers. Ensure your CTAs are appropriately sized, noticeable, and do not overlap with other crucial elements. Craft persuasive phrases such as “buy now,” “sign up,” or “get notified.” Make your CTA buttons stand out by choosing contrasting colors that draw attention while harmonizing with your overall color scheme.

Conclusion: A well-optimized landing page is fundamental to achieving marketing goals and fostering customer engagement. By incorporating these essential elements, you can enhance your landing page’s effectiveness, ultimately driving website traffic, increasing leads, and maximizing sales. Craft your landing page with precision, keeping these elements in mind to ensure it becomes a powerful asset in your online presence.
